Antipodean Opaleye
habitat: ocean water between Australia and New Zealand
size: medium
appearance: iridescent, pearly scales, serpent-like
eyes: glittering, multicolored, with no pupils
flame: vivid red
food: large fish/sharks, human swimmers, occasionally known to leave water for sheep
eggs: pale grey
Chinese Fireball (Liondragon)
appearance: scarlet with a fringe of golden spikes around its face
eyes: protruding
flame: mushroom-shaped
food: pigs, humans
eggs: vivid crimson speckled with gold
Common Welsh Green
habitat: nests in higher mountains
appearance: green
flame: narrow jet
food: sheep
eggs: earthy brown speckled with green
Hebridean Black
length: up to 30 feet
appearance: dark, rough scales, ridges along back, tail is spiked flame: intense heat, short range twenty or so feet
eyes: bright purple
food: deer eggs: dark bluish-purple
Hungarian Horntail
appearance: black scales, bronze horns, spiked tail
eyes: yellow, vertical pupils
roar: yowling, screeching scream (GF19)
flame: up to fifty feet
food: goats, sheep, humans
eggs: cement-colored with very hard shells
Norwegian Ridgeback
appearance: black scales, bronze horns, black ridges on its back
fangs: venomous (SS)
food: any large mammals, including water animals
eggs: black
Peruvian Vipertooth
appearance: smooth, copper-colored, short horns
fangs: highly venomous
size: small (15 feet)
food: goats, cows, especially humans
Romanian Longhorn
color: dark green scales, long glittering golden horn
Swedish Short-Snout
habitat: wild, uninhabited mountain areas
appearance: silvery-blue
flame: brilliant blue
Ukrainian Ironbelly
appearance: metallic grey, long talons
size: largest breed of dragon, up to six tons
eyes: deep red
